## N+1 fix for Burrowlane GraphQL

The `orders.lineItems` resolver used to fire one query per order. Fixed via the Lanternloaf batching layer — see `loaders/lineItems.ts`. If latency spikes on `/graphql`, verify the loader cache isn't disabled by the `BATCH_OFF` flag. To inspect loader metrics on the Lanternloaf dashboard service, authenticate with the key below.

API key for kaguf-fawif: zpat3_k5x

- [ ] Key ceremony step 4: verify SQL lint config before signing. Confirm sqlcheck rules for the Ostermere billing schemas: uppercase keywords, no SELECT *, snake_case identifiers, required trailing semicolons. Reject any migration file failing lint; ceremony proceeds only on a clean pass. Once lint output is attested by both witnesses, unseal the signing station using the recovery passphrase that follows.

recovery phrase for bajeg-kawip: fraox-fenath-noveth

## Who to ping about Vaultspin

Quick note for the weekly sync: Vaultspin, our secrets-rotation utility, is now owned by the Keyforge squad (formerly Platform Tooling). If a rotation job stalls or you see expired creds in staging, don't file a generic infra ticket — it'll just sit there. Check the Vaultspin dashboard first; most stalls clear themselves within an hour. For anything urgent, like a prod credential that won't rotate, Mira on Keyforge is your best bet. Reach the team directly at the address below.

alerts address for kafof-bagag: kasael@olvarqdyn.corp

# Flaglight Rollouts — Approvals

Quick version for on-call: any rollout touching more than 5% of traffic needs an approval in Flaglight before the ramp continues. Kill switches don't need approval — just flip them and note it in the incident channel. Scheduled ramps pause automatically if error budget burns hot. If you're stuck at 2 a.m. with a pending approval, there's one person authorized to override, and that's the approver below.

account owner for tagep-bafof: Norael Gilax Juleth